The ancient parish of Ruislip (which included Northwood and Eastcote) was first documented in the Domesday Book. The Society exists to encourage interest in the history and conservation of this area and the study of local history generally. During the autumn, winter and spring we hold meetings with illustrated talks on varied topics of local and wider interest. During the summer months we organise walks and visits exploring history in and around London. We have an active Research Group and…
